In the 18th episode of our “Holistic Heritage” podcast, we speak with selected expert practitioners who manage cultural heritage in Kraków — an exceptional Polish city where care for the past is engrained in the DNA of its residents!
What makes Kraków so unique in the creation and implementation of projects related to both tangible and intangible heritage? How do grassroots cultural initiatives in Kraków, where competition for free time is fierce, succeed?
Join John Beauchamp and Dr Katarzyna Jagodzińska, head of Europa Nostra Heritage Hub in Kraków, as they speak to: Katarzyna Sosenko, art historian and president of the Sosenko Family Collection Foundation; Artur Wabik, artist, curator, and president of the Museum of Comics Foundation in Kraków; and Krzysztof Żwirski, a long-standing collaborator of the Kraków Municipality, involved in numerous projects promoting the city and region’s cultural heritage.
